2024行业资讯 > > 正文
2024 10/ 28 03:06:30
来源:网友凡白

ai定位要执行的脚本是什么

字体:

在当今这个数字化的时代人工智能()的应用已经渗透到咱们生活的方方面面。从智能家居到自动驾驶从在线购物到医疗诊断正变得越来越智能化和个性化。的强大能力并非一蹴而就它需要通过实一系列预定的脚本来实现特定的功能。那么定位要行的脚本究竟是什么呢?本文将深入探讨这一话题带您理解定位脚本的概念、应用及其背后的技术原理。

一、定位要实行的脚本是什么意思

定位要实行的脚本是指在系统中为了完成特定任务而预先编写的一系列指令和程序代码。这些脚本一般包含了系统需要遵循的规则、算法和逻辑以确信其可以正确地识别目标、解决数据并实相应的操作。

以下是针对几个关键疑惑的详细解答:

### 定位要实行的脚本是什么意思

定位要实的脚本是一系列为系统设计的指令和程序代码用于指导完成特定的任务。这些脚本一般由开发者和工程师编写包含了系统在实任务时需要遵循的规则、算法和逻辑。例如,在自动驾驶系统中,定位脚本也会包含怎么样识别道路、行驶方向、避让障碍物等指令。

### 定位要实的脚本是什么软件

定位要实行的脚本多数情况下运行在专门的软件平台上。这些软件平台可是开源的,如TensorFlow、PyTorch等,也可是商业化的,如IBM Watson、Microsoft Azure等。这些软件平台为开发者提供了丰富的工具和库,以便他们可以更容易地编写和部署脚本。

### 定位要实的脚本是什么格式

定位脚本的格式取决于所利用的编程语言和框架。常见的脚本格式涵Python脚本、Shell脚本、JavaScript脚本等。Python脚本由于其简洁性和易读性在开发中非常受欢迎。脚本中一般包含了各种函数、类和方法,用于实现系统的各种功能。

### 定位什么意思

定位是指利用人工智能技术,通过分析数据、识别模式来准确地确定目标的位置。在多应用场景中,如无人驾驶、无人机、智能家居等,定位是至关要紧的。它不仅涉及到目标的位置识别,还包含对周围环境的感知和理解以保证系统可以安全、准确地实行任务。

二、定位要实的脚本是什么软件

定位要行的脚本常常依于特定的软件平台。以下是几个常用的软件平台及其特点:

1. TensorFlow:由Google开发的开源机器学框架,广泛应用于图像识别、语音识别、自然语言解决等领域。TensorFlow支持多种编程语言,如Python、C 等,使得开发者能够轻松地编写和部署脚本。

2. PyTorch:由Facebook开发的开源机器学库,以其动态计算图和易用性著称。PyTorch特别适用于研究型项目,因为它允开发者快速迭代和测试新的想法。

3. IBM Watson:IBM的云服务平台,提供了一系列工具和API,涵自然语言解决、图像识别、语音识别等。Watson能够帮助开发者快速构建和部署应用程序。

4. Microsoft Azure:微软的云服务平台,提供了丰富的工具和服务,如机器学、认知服务、对话系统等。Azure的集成环境使得开发者能够轻松地管理和部署脚本。

这些软件平台不仅提供了编写和运行脚本的环境,还提供了丰富的算法和模型库,帮助开发者更快地实现定位功能。

三、定位要实行的脚本是什么格式

定位脚本的格式取决于所采用的编程语言和框架。以下是几种常见的脚本格式及其特点:

1. Python脚本:Python是一种流行的编程语言,以其简洁、易读的语法而闻名。Python脚本往往用于编写定位算法,因为Python拥有丰富的库和框架,如NumPy、Pandas、OpenCV等,这些库为开发提供了强大的支持。

```python

import cv2

import numpy as np

def detect_objects(image):

# 加载预训练模型

model = cv2.dnn.readNetFromTensorflow('model.pb')

# 预应对图像

blob = cv2.dnn.blobFromImage(image, scalefactor=1/255, size=(300, 300), mean=(0,0,0), swapRB=True, crop=False)

# 实行模型推理

model.setInput(blob)

output_layers = model.getUnconnectedOutLayersNames()

layer_outputs = model.forward(output_layers)

# 应对输出结果

boxes = []

ai定位要执行的脚本是什么

ai定位要执行的脚本是什么

confidences = []

class_ids = []

for output in layer_outputs:

for detection in output:

scores = detection[5:]

class_id = np.argmax(scores)

confidence = scores[class_id]

if confidence > 0.3:

center_x = int(detection[0] * width)

center_y = int(detection[1] * height)

w = int(detection[2] * width)

h = int(detection[3] * height)

x = center_x - w / 2

y = center_y - h / 2

boxes.end([x, y, w, h])

confidences.end(float(confidence))

class_ids.end(class_id)

# 非极大值抑制

indices = cv2.dnn.NMSBoxes(boxes, confidences, 0.3, 0.4)

for i in indices:

box = boxes[i]

x, y, w, h = box[0], box[1], box[2], box[3]

cv2.rectangle(image, (x, y), (x w, y h), (255, 0, 0), 2)

return image

```

2. Shell脚本:Shell脚本一般用于自动化任务,如批量应对图像、启动和停止服务、管理文件等。在定位中,Shell脚本可用于启动模型训练、数据预应对等。

ai定位要执行的脚本是什么

ai定位要执行的脚本是什么

```bash

# 启动模型训练

python trn_model.py --data_dir /path/to/data --model_dir /path/to/model

# 数据预应对

python preprocess_data.py --input_dir /path/to/input --output_dir /path/to/output

# 评估模型性能

python evaluate_model.py --model_dir /path/to/model --test_data /path/to/test_data

```

3. JavaScript脚本:JavaScript脚本常常用于Web应用程序中的定位功能。例如,利用JavaScript和TensorFlow.js,开发者能够在浏览器中实现图像识别、语音识别等功能。

```javascript

const model = awt tf.loadLayersModel('model.json');

async function predict(imageTensor) {

const prediction = model.predict(imageTensor);

const classes = prediction.argMax(-1).dataSync();

return classes;

}

const imageTensor = tf.browser.fromPixels(document.getElementById('image'));

const classes = awt predict(imageTensor);

console.log('Predicted classes:', classes);

```

这些脚本格式各有特点,开发者能够按照自身的需求选择合适的格式。

四、定位什么意思

定位是指利用人工智能技术来确定目标的位置。在多应用场景中,定位都是关键的技术。以下是几个常见的定位应用及其意义:

1. 无人驾驶:在无人驾驶汽车中,定位技术用于识别车辆周围的道路、障碍物、交通标志等。通过高精度的定位,无人驾驶汽车能够安全地在道路上行驶,避免事故。

2. 无人机:无人机在实行任务时,需要准确地确定自身的位置和目标的位置。定位技术能够帮助无人机避开障碍物精确地到达指定地点。

3. 智能家居:在智能家居系统中,定位技术可用于追踪家庭成员的位置,提供个性化的服务。例如,当家庭成员进入房间时,智能家居系统可自动调整灯光、度等。

4. 机器人导航:在工厂、仓库等环境中,机器人需要准确地导航到目标位置。定位技术能够帮助机器人规划路径,避开障碍物,安全地完成任务。

定位技术在现代生活中扮演着越来越必不可少的角色。通过实行特定的脚本系统能够准确地识别目标位置,为人类提供更加智能、便捷的服务。随着技术的不断进步,定位的应用场景将更加广泛,我们的生活也将为此变得更加美好。

精彩评论

头像 姐姐好胸哦 2024-10-28
自然语言应对脚本用于解决和分析自然语言文本如文本分类、情感分析、实体识别等。能够自动生成自然语言解决脚本,并定位实行。在数字化时代人工智能()的应用日益广泛其自动化实脚本的能力在升级工作效率、减少人力成本方面发挥了必不可少作用。
头像 房妍 2024-10-28
脚本实行定位顾名思义就是利用人工智能技术对指定脚本实识别和定位以便在自动化任务中准确实行。
头像 犹借银枪逞风流 2024-10-28
AI脚本是一种编程语言,用于编写人工智能应用程序和算法。它的主要功能是实现机器学、深度学、自然语言处理、计算机视觉等人工智能技术。如何在AI环境中定位与执行特定脚本文件 在当今这个数字化、智能化时代,人工智能()已经渗透到咱们生活的方方面面。技术不仅可以应对复杂的数据分析。
头像 brilliantgreen 2024-10-28
AI生成代码的工具选择 目前市面上有多AI编程辅助工具,如GitHub Copilot(适用于多种编程语言,包括Python)、Tabnine、Kite等。
【纠错】 【责任编辑:网友凡白】
阅读下一篇:

Copyright © 2000 - 2023 All Rights Reserved.

辽B2-20140004-27.